Description
Rare opportunity to own a gorgeous, renovated townhouse on one of the most desirable center Park Slope blocks. This 4-story home has been beautifully renovated throughout. It is currently used as a luxurious & enormous single family home. It has 5 spacious bedrooms, 3.5 bathrooms, a family room, 2 home offices and a partially finished basement. With its light-filled triple bay windows, elegant mantles, beautiful outdoor spaces and a lovely mix of refined, original Victorian details and modern upgrades, this home is sure to delight.
Parlor floor
The parlor floor is bright and open with plenty of room for entertaining. In the living room there is a cozy window seat built into the front triple bay windows. The oversized cook's kitchen includes a professional 6-burner Thermador stainless steel stovetop and double oven, matching range hood, soapstone counters, Bosch Dishwasher, 36" wide stainless steel refrigerator, and custom wood cabinetry. There is also a lovely, large, original built-in cabinet with glass-fronted doors. The stylish home office in the rear of this floor has a built in window-seat and bookcases and a large picture window that spectacularly frames the spring-blooming wisteria. A rear deck with a built-in dining area leads down to the landscaped garden below. A convenient half bath is tucked away on this floor.
3rd & 4th Floor
There are four spacious bedrooms and two full bathrooms on the top two floors, which are equipped with central air conditioning. The stunning 3rd floor master bedroom is enormous with plenty of room for a king-size bed and a full suite of bedroom furniture. Both the front windows on this floor and the one above frame a view of the lower Manhattan skyline. A large, open dressing room off of the master bedroom features two original, stained-glass windows through which natural light filters down from the top floor skylight. Newer additions include a custom closet, and a conveniently located under-counter refrigerator and a stainless steel sink topped with Carrera marble. The bright and sunny second bedroom on this floor is lovely as well, and leads to a rustic wooden deck with a wisteria-filled arbor and views of the gardens below. The 3rd floor bath is large, luxurious and modern with hand-crafted ceramic tile, radiant heat, a "tea for two" soaking tub and rain shower, and a modern vanity topped with a Carrera counter.
The bright and open top floor also has two generously sized bedrooms, each with their own large walk-in closet. The original third bedroom on this floor has been opened up and is used as a common study area, drenched in sunlight from a large skylight. This additional space could easily be enclosed again if the new owners prefer. This floor also features a large, light-filled modern bathroom with double sinks and a stone countertop. There is also a laundry area on this floor with a second skylight.
Garden Floor
The garden floor's front room is currently used as a spacious family room, but could also be used as an additional bedroom if desired. The large updated bathroom on this floor features blue penny round ceramic tile, a large marble-topped vanity and a bathtub. It can be accessed from the hallway or directly from the rear guest room. A second home office on this floor opens out onto the charming back patio and garden. The basement has a finished laundry room, mechanicals and large built-in storage closets.
Location
518 2nd Street is less than 2 blocks from Prospect Park and a stone's throw from your choice of shops, cafes and restaurants. This home is zoned for nearby PS 321, and a short distance to Berkeley Carroll and Poly-Prep.

About Park Slope
View All Park Slope ListingsPark Slope is a well-known Brooklyn neighborhood, recognized for its tree-lined streets and preserved brownstones. Bordering the western edge of Prospect Park, the neighborhood offers convenient access to green space. The real estate market features a mix of historic townhouses, cooperatives, and modern condominiums, within walking distance of the park.
